'Through my involvement with primary schools, I have seen that not all teachers or pupils are comfortable with the basic techniques of shooting good video or are that familiar with editing in ‘Windows Moviemaker’, a program which is available within most schools.
Based on this observation I have put together a two-hour workshop to demonstrate some useful video making techniques, which would subsequently make projects such as 'Let's make a movie' days for experiential learning seem less daunting'.

The workshop will cover: -
. Video history
. What can video do for you?
. How to shoot video to make it interesting
(including Shot types, Planning, cheats, coverage)
. Editing in ‘Moviemaker’ - introduction / file types etc
. Edit a video from supplied files using an ‘L’cut technique
A two-hour workshop aimed at Primary School Teachers
